Baghlan: Construction of a bridge in Kandahari village is 70% complete

In the central Baghlan district of Baghlan province, a 68-meter-long RCC Bridge is under construction along with a one-kilometer gravel road, which has been located in the sugar-mill area of Kandahari village, has achieved 70 percent progress so far.

The project has been contracted between the Ministry of Public Works and a private construction company, worth more than 39 million Afghanis, and was funded by the Government of Afghanistan.

During the construction of this project, some 6,880 working days have been created for a number of local residents and 17,200 people will also indirectly benefit from this project.

With the completion of this bridge, the residents of the villages of Kandahari, Qahgharat, and Sahebzada will be connected to commercial, health, educational centers. Besides this, the local residents will also get more close to the sugar mill’s local marketplace and finally to the main route of the Kunduz-Baghlan provincial highway.
